Louisiana Crash Results in Death of Leesville Man on Hwy 464

Vernon Parish, Louisiana - Louisiana State Police Troop E arrived at the scene of a single-vehicle crash on Louisiana Highway 464 at Belton Loop at around 3:08 p.m. on May 23, 2024. Tragically, Jeffrey Cryer, a 39-year-old from Leesville, Louisiana lost his life in the crash.

During the first examination, it was discovered that a 2009 Chevrolet, driven by Cryer, was heading north on Louisiana Highway 464. For reasons that are still being looked into, Cryer's vehicle veered off the road, went down the ditch embankment, and hit multiple trees.

Cryer, who was wearing a seatbelt, suffered injuries that ultimately led to his death and was declared dead at the scene. Standard samples for toxicology testing were taken and will be examined. The cause of the crash is still being looked into.

The reason for this crash is still being looked into, but distracted driving remains a top reason for crashes in our state. Louisiana State Police is reminding all drivers to remain focused while on the road. Not paying attention while driving can lead to tragic outcomes.

So far in 2024, Troop E Troopers conducted investigations on 23 deadly collisions that led to 25 deaths.
